Slurfke is a robust craft brown beer of the ‘double’ type. The roasted malts not only result in a dark color, but offer also delicious aromas and flavors of caramel and coffee. The proprietary yeast accounts for fruity aromas of banana and vanilla.

(bottle 0,33l from topvino.cz online shop) Overall: Easy drinkable, quite average. Aroma: Dried fruits, plums, alcohol, later spicy, light toasty. Appearance: Dark brown color. Medium, beige head. Taste: Medium sweet, caramel, light spicy belgian yeasts. Palate: Medium body. A bit higher carbonation. Sweet finish.

33cl bottle at the Dream Art Lamp Cafe, Sri Petaling, Malaysia. Poured a clear dark brown colour with a mostly lasting frothy off white head. The aroma is roasty malt, molasses and Red Berry fruits. The flavour is moderate sweet, with a rich, fruity, raisin, liqourice, light warm alcohol, light floral hop bitter palate. Medium bodied with soft carbonation. Great for a cold winter night in Belgium and pretty good for a hot day in Malaysia too!

Bottle online from Beerhouseshop.be. Pours a very dark brown with a thin creamy beige head. Aromas of dry dark fruits, caramel, brown sugar and hints of candy and chocolate. Taste has similar notes to the aroma. Very high carbonation, fizzy palate. Fairly sweet but the carbonation seems to give the beer a nice enough balance. Fruity finish. Thin to medium body. A nice flavoured Dubbel but unfortunately it is too sweet.

Bottle 33 cl. Pours a clear brown with an orange hue and a lacing, creamy beige head. Distinct Belgian yeast in the nose, friendly phenols and dark, dried fruits. Rich, sweet body, brown sugar, rock candy and dried fruits - jammy. No real bitterness but a warming finish. Archetypical Belgian. 061119

330mL bottle at Beer Bank KL, pours a deep dark brown with a small beige head. Aroma brings out raisins, toasted nuts, some Belgian yeast, and a little caramel. Flavour follows suit, with lots of raisins and other dried fruit, along with Belgian yeast, and some candied sugar. Nice expression of the yeast. It's sweet, bordering on cloying. Good, but becomes too sugary.
